So, does pregnancy worsen gynecological diseases?

  Pregnancy may worsen gynecological diseases. After a woman becomes pregnant, her body's metabolism accelerates. If she suffers from gynecological inflammation, it is easy to worsen the condition and may also cause complications. In addition, pregnant women have lower immune function and pregnancy can affect the endocrine system, which can easily lead to intrauterine infections, birth canal infections, and damage to fetal health, and even the possibility of miscarriage and premature birth.

  If women plan to conceive, they should first treat gynecological diseases, otherwise the condition is prone to worsen after pregnancy, and gynecological diseases can also reduce the chances of pregnancy. Many cases of infertility are caused by gynecological diseases. For example, when suffering from gynecological inflammation, inflammatory secretions may appear, which can affect the vitality and survival time of sperm, thereby reducing the probability of conception.

  When pregnant women have gynecological diseases, it is necessary to control the condition in a timely manner to avoid worsening the condition and affecting the health of the baby. Pregnant women should use medication prescribed by a doctor instead of self medication, and follow the doctor's advice on the dosage to avoid side effects.
